"Ethel's Hometown" is my favorite episode. No matter how many times I watch it, I still laugh so hard everytime. Especially at Fred and those fast-growing plants.
I also love "Lucy Is Enciente," because it's such an emotional and beautifully-written episode.

I love Ricky Needs An Agent. The part where Lucy lists off all the potential films like Three Cubans In a Fountain, The Ricardos of Wimpole Street, Meet Me In St. Ricky, Ricky: Son of Flicka, Seven Brides for Seven Cubans, GOne with the Cuban Wind. ANd Desi's anger scene is classic.

Well, I have 3 that I cannot decide between.

First, I LOVE "Lucy Meets Charles Boyer" and the reason is when she is teaching "Maurice DuBois" how to talk! When she tells him how to say, "Aaaah, Looooceee I liiiike yooouuuu" I just about die laughing!

Second, I LOVE "LA At Last" because of her facial expressions in the "Brown Derby". That woman had excellent facial expressions and timing!

Third, "Lucy Does A TV Commercial". Need I 'splain?
